On This Day: Charles Darwin published his most important book 'On the Origin of Species' in 1859

The book that changed the thinking about evolution was published 160 years ago. Charles Darwin published his most important book 'On the Origin of Species' on 24 November 1859. This day is sometimes called 'Evolution Day'. This is scientific literature considered to be the foundation of evolutionary biology. Darwin proposed that populations evolve over the course of generations through a process of natural selection. The book was written for non-specialist readers and attracted widespread interest upon its publication. In Darwin's lifetime itself, the book was translated into Danish, Dutch, French, German, Hungarian, Italian, Polish, Russian, Serbian, Spanish and Swedish languages, Later the book was translated into eighteen more languages
